HELGA SCHULTZ Submitted I have included a b r ief review and sum m ar y of a recent p resentat ion on Resilience-Focused Mar r iag e and Fam ily Therapy Monica and W illiam Nicoll, w hich I hope will inspire you t o Unfortunately, a few will need health care while they are away from their home country. Whether they are immigrants or vacationers, they have the right to expect health-care providers to respect their personal beliefs and health-care practices. They will need culturally sensitive and culturally competent health care.
